Output 966330b795d92d068723a60e119ee3a93da34550fb3540cc4eb2dc5bf737ba02:1

value
40923600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41c24173799f2e5dbd56d97868e0ea55258feaa0 OP_EQUALVERIFY OP_CHECKSIG
address
16zhdbBqZ5K31QTf6vt8LFoeyLcEzHvTb1
transaction
966330b795d92d068723a60e119ee3a93da34550fb3540cc4eb2dc5bf737ba02
spent
true